Why These Are the Top Volkswagen Repair Auto Repair Shops in Sorrento

** The Volkswagen repair market servicing Sorrento, Maine, is characterized by a small number of high-quality, independent specialists located in the nearby commercial hubs of Ellsworth and Bangor. Due to the rural nature of the region, competition is not saturated but is fiercely quality-based. Shops that survive and thrive do so through reputation and word-of-mouth. There are no VW dealerships in the immediate area, which has created a strong market for skilled independents. The average quality of service is high, as these shops must be capable of handling complex issues without the backing of a dealer network. Typical pricing reflects this expertise, with labor rates generally between $125 - $165 per hour, which is competitive for specialized European auto repair. Customers are often willing to drive significant distances for trustworthy service, placing a premium on shops that demonstrate proven expertise with VW-specific systems like TDI, DSG, and 4MOTION. The emergence of EV service for the ID.4 is a newer, critical differentiator among the top-tier shops.

Are there Volkswagen-specific repair shops in or near Sorrento, Maine, or will I need to travel to a larger city?

Sorrento is a small coastal town, so there are no dedicated Volkswagen dealerships or specialists within the immediate town. For complex VW-specific repairs, owners typically travel to shops in Ellsworth or Bangor, which are the closest cities with technicians trained in European makes and equipped with specialized diagnostic tools for VW's systems.

What are the most common Volkswagen repair issues for drivers in the Sorrento area due to the local climate and roads?

The coastal Maine environment and winter road conditions commonly lead to issues with corrosion, especially on brake lines and undercarriage components. Additionally, the use of heaters and defrosters during long, cold winters can strain electrical systems, a known vulnerability in many Volkswagen models, leading to problems with window regulators, switches, and sensors.

How can I find a quality, trustworthy mechanic for my Volkswagen around Sorrento?

Look for independent shops in Hancock County that explicitly list European or German auto service and have strong local reputations. Check online reviews and ask for recommendations from other VW owners in Downeast Maine communities. A quality shop should have direct experience with VW's TSI engines, DSG transmissions, and use proper diagnostic software like VCDS.

When should I seek service for my Volkswagen's check engine light around here, given the distance to specialized shops?

You should seek diagnosis promptly, as a check engine light can indicate issues ranging from a loose gas cap to serious emissions or turbocharger problems. For Sorrento residents, it's wise to address it quickly before a minor fault affects other systems, especially before a long seasonal drive on Route 1 where service stations can be sparse.

Is repair pricing for Volkswagens higher in this region compared to domestic cars?

Yes, Volkswagen repairs generally cost more than for domestic brands, even in Maine, due to the need for specialized parts, tools, and technician expertise. Sourcing parts to a remote area like Sorrento can also add time and potential shipping costs, so getting quotes from shops in Ellsworth ahead of time for planned services is advisable.
